Description
The product is an Arduino shield that can be used to connect up to 8 thermocouples. It has a Cold Junction Compensated Output, and can support K, J, N, S, T, E, or R type thermocouples. It has a 0.1 (2.54mm) pitch screw terminals for thermocouple connection, and has a 14-bit 0.25C resolution. It also has a nominal 2C accuracy.
Uses:
Automotive Engine, Exhaust and Brake temperatures are higher than most temperature sensors can handle, but within the range of Thermocouples.
Ovens, Furnaces and Kilns At temperatures where other temperature sensors will not operate.
Freezer or Cryogenic monitoring Where temperatures are well below 0C.
Chemical Processes Where corrosive chemicals may damage probes or reach high temperatures thermocouples are more readily available for such processes.
Multi-Zone Temperature Monitoring, Data Acquisition or Logging Systems With cheap readily available thermocouples.
Features:
Add up to 8 Thermocouples to an Arduino
Cold Junction Compensated Output
K, J, N, S, T, E or R Type thermocouples supported dependent on model
0.1 (2.54mm) Pitch Screw Terminals for Thermocouple connection
14-bit 0.25C Resolution
Nominal 2C Accuracy
Based on MAX31855 Cold-Junction Compensated Thermocouple-to-Digital Converter and ADG608 Multiplexer IC
13 x 8 Prototyping Area with Analog and Power pins
Chip Select Pin Jumper Selectable means multi SPI shield compatibility
Combine with SD card shield for powerful Temperature Logging
Powered from 3.3V Arduino Pin, 5V compatible
